Doorman was deployed on a server to monitor the hosts in a network. The administrator of the servers had provided temporary sudo access to unprivileged users. One of the servers got compromised by an internal user. Analyze the recorded logs and answer the following questions:

  1. A local system user had got hold of the password of another system user and had performed some malicious activity on one of the servers. What is the name of the malicious system user?
  2. The credentials of the system users were recorded in the .bash_history file of the root user. What was the password for the benign user that was compromised?
  3. The malicious user had modified a critical system file. Provide the complete path of that file.
  4. Provide the IP address of the compromised server.
